@David: I've had a little free time to test this on my Maverick PC with the 2.6.33-rt kernel which suffers from this. I tested by opening several wav/mp3 files with Totem, skipping around in the timeline for about a minute or until the bug was triggered. I found that:
- pulseaudio 0.9.22 does not solve the problem
- your pulseaudio package alone seems to solve the problem
- your gstreamer package alone seems to solve the problem (now thinking, does this affect mp3 playback? maybe I didn't insist enough on the mp3s this time around)
- both your packages at the same time seem to solve the problem
The fact that both updated packages independently fix the issue would appear to indicate that this bug is (at least in my case) the consequence of several sub-optimal bits of code rather than a single point of failure...
